What Are the Key Factors to Consider When Selecting a Contractor Air Compressor?
When selecting the best contractor air compressor, several key factors should be considered to ensure optimal performance and suitability for your needs.
- Power Source: The choice between electric and gas-powered compressors is crucial. Electric compressors are generally quieter, require less maintenance, and are ideal for indoor use, while gas-powered models provide greater mobility and are suitable for outdoor projects where electricity may not be available.
- Tank Size: The size of the tank affects the air supply duration and pressure stability. A larger tank can deliver a consistent air supply for extended periods, making it suitable for heavy-duty applications, whereas a smaller tank may suffice for lighter, intermittent tasks.
- CFM Rating: The Cubic Feet per Minute (CFM) rating indicates the volume of air the compressor can deliver at a given pressure. It’s important to select a compressor with a CFM rating that meets or exceeds the requirements of your tools to ensure efficient operation without lag.
- Portability: Depending on your work environment, the weight and design of the compressor can significantly influence usability. Look for features like wheels, handles, and compact designs if you need to move the compressor frequently across job sites.
- Noise Level: Many contractors work in environments where noise regulations must be followed. Checking the decibel rating of the compressor can help you choose a model that operates quietly, reducing disruption and improving comfort on the job.
- Durability and Build Quality: Contractors require equipment that can withstand tough working conditions. Look for compressors made from high-quality materials and designed for heavy use, which can enhance longevity and reduce the frequency of repairs.
- Price and Warranty: Budget considerations are important, but investing in a reliable compressor can save money in the long run. Evaluate the warranty and support offered by manufacturers to ensure you are protected against defects and can receive assistance if needed.
How Do CFM and PSI Ratings Impact Performance for Contractors?
PSI (Pounds per Square Inch): PSI measures the pressure of the air being delivered, which is critical for the effective operation of pneumatic tools. Most tools require a specific PSI to function optimally, so selecting a compressor that meets or exceeds the tool’s PSI requirements is vital for performance and tool longevity.
Air Tool Compatibility: Each air tool has specific CFM and PSI requirements, and compatibility is key for successful operation. Contractors must consider the tools they will frequently use; for instance, a framing nailer typically requires a minimum of 2.5 CFM at 90 PSI, while an impact wrench may need higher ratings, influencing the choice of compressor.
Performance Efficiency: Achieving a balance between CFM and PSI ratings ensures that air tools function efficiently without lag. A compressor that can deliver adequate CFM at the required PSI will maximize productivity, allowing contractors to complete tasks faster and with greater reliability.
Size and Portability: CFM and PSI ratings can also affect the size and weight of the air compressor. Higher CFM and PSI compressors tend to be larger and less portable, which may be a consideration for contractors who need to transport their equipment frequently across job sites.
Why is Tank Size Important for Contractor Air Compressors?
Tank size is important for contractor air compressors because it directly influences the compressor’s efficiency, performance, and ability to meet the demands of various pneumatic tools used on job sites.
According to the U.S. Department of Energy, a larger air tank can store more compressed air, which allows tools to run longer without the compressor needing to cycle on and off frequently. This not only improves productivity but also reduces wear and tear on the compressor motor, extending its lifespan (U.S. Department of Energy, 2021).
The underlying mechanism involves the relationship between air demand and supply. Pneumatic tools, such as nail guns or sanders, often require bursts of compressed air that can exceed what a smaller tank can deliver continuously. A larger tank provides a buffer, allowing for sustained air flow to tools during high-demand periods. This means that contractors can work more efficiently without interruptions, as the compressor can maintain the necessary pressure levels without constantly running, which can lead to overheating and increased energy consumption.
Moreover, the tank size also affects the recovery time of the compressor. A larger tank can maintain air pressure for longer periods, which means that when the compressor does cycle back on, it has a more significant reservoir to draw from, allowing for quicker recovery of the required pressure level. This cyclical process of air demand and supply illustrates the critical nature of tank size in not only maintaining tool performance but also ensuring that the compressor operates efficiently within its designed parameters.

Why Does Noise Level Matter When Choosing an Air Compressor?
Noise level matters when choosing an air compressor because it can significantly impact the working environment, user comfort, and compliance with local noise regulations.
According to the Occupational Safety and Health Administration (OSHA), exposure to high noise levels can lead to hearing loss and other health issues, making it essential for contractors to select equipment that operates within safe noise limits (OSHA, 2022). Furthermore, studies have shown that lower noise levels can enhance productivity and reduce stress among workers, as excessive noise can be distracting and exhausting (American Journal of Industrial Medicine, 2020).
The underlying mechanism involves the decibel (dB) scale, where every increase of 10 dB represents a tenfold increase in sound intensity. Therefore, an air compressor rated at 90 dB is significantly louder and more disruptive than one rated at 70 dB. Contractors often work in environments that require communication and focus, and a noisy compressor can create barriers to effective teamwork and safety protocols. Moreover, many urban areas enforce noise ordinances that could restrict the use of louder compressors during certain hours, affecting project timelines and productivity (National Institute for Occupational Safety and Health, 2021).

How Can You Ensure Longevity and Optimal Performance of Your Contractor Air Compressor?
To ensure longevity and optimal performance of your contractor air compressor, consider the following key practices:
- Regular Maintenance: Performing routine maintenance, such as changing the oil, replacing air filters, and checking for leaks, is critical to keep your air compressor in excellent working condition. Neglecting maintenance can lead to decreased efficiency and potential breakdowns, so following the manufacturer’s guidelines for maintenance schedules is essential.
- Proper Storage: Storing your air compressor in a dry, temperature-controlled environment can prevent rust and corrosion, which are common issues that can shorten the lifespan of the unit. Additionally, using a cover or tarp can protect it from dust and debris when not in use, maintaining the integrity of its components.
- Using Quality Accessories: Utilizing high-quality hoses, fittings, and connectors can help ensure that your compressor operates efficiently and reduces the risk of leaks or malfunctions. Cheaper accessories may not withstand the pressure and could lead to performance issues or safety hazards over time.
- Optimal Operating Conditions: Make sure to operate your air compressor within the recommended pressure and temperature ranges specified by the manufacturer. Overworking the compressor or using it in unsuitable conditions can cause premature wear and tear, leading to costly repairs or replacements.
- Regular Inspections: Conducting periodic inspections of your air compressor can help you identify and address any potential issues before they escalate. Look for signs of wear, listen for unusual noises, and monitor performance to catch problems early and maintain optimal functionality.
